Old French
Alternative forms
Etymology
From Frankish *frisk, from Proto-Germanic *friskaz, from Proto-Indo-European *preisk.
Adjective
fres m (oblique and nominative feminine singular fresche)
Declension
Descendants
- Middle French: frais, fres, frez, freis, fresche, freche
- Norman: frais m, fraîche f (Jèrriais)
- Picard: frèch' m, frèche f (Arthois), fraîche (Ch'ti)
- Walloon: fris, fris' m, frisse f (Charleroi, Forrières, Liégeois)
